在Linux系统中,网络设备的名称通常由udev规则自动分配,有时我们可能需要手动更改这些名称以满足特定的需求或解决某些问题,在本篇文章中,我们将介绍如何将VPS网卡ens3修改为eth0。
我们需要了解什么是ens3和eth0,ens3是新的网络设备命名规则,而eth0是旧的命名规则,在新的命名规则中,网卡的名称通常包含一个字母和一个数字,例如ens3、ens7等,而在旧的命名规则中,网卡的名称通常是以"eth"开头,后面跟着一个数字,例如eth0、eth1等。
为什么我们需要将ens3修改为eth0呢?主要有以下几个原因:
1、兼容性问题:有些程序或脚本可能仍然依赖于旧的命名规则,如果网卡名称不符合这些规则,可能会导致问题。
2、管理方便:对于有多个网卡的设备,使用统一的命名规则可以方便我们进行管理和识别。
接下来,我们将介绍如何将ens3修改为eth0,这个过程可以分为以下几步:
步骤一:备份原始的网络配置文件
在进行任何修改之前,我们都应该先备份原始的网络配置文件,这样,如果出现问题,我们可以快速恢复到原始状态,在Debian和Ubuntu系统中,网络配置文件通常位于/etc/network/interfaces,我们可以使用以下命令来备份这个文件:
sudo cp /etc/network/interfaces /etc/network/interfaces.bak
步骤二:编辑网络配置文件
我们需要编辑网络配置文件,将ens3修改为eth0,在Debian和Ubuntu系统中,我们可以使用nano或者vim等文本编辑器来编辑这个文件,以下是使用nano编辑器的命令:
sudo nano /etc/network/interfaces
在打开的文件中,找到如下一行:
auto ens3 iface ens3 inet static
将其修改为:
auto eth0 iface eth0 inet static
步骤三:重启网络服务
我们需要重启网络服务,使修改生效,在Debian和Ubuntu系统中,我们可以使用以下命令来重启网络服务:
sudo service networking restart
以上就是将VPS网卡ens3修改为eth0的整个过程,需要注意的是,这个过程可能会因为不同的系统和环境而有所不同,如果你遇到任何问题,你应该查阅相关的文档或者寻求专业的帮助。
相关问题与解答
问题一:我可以将ens3修改为其他的名字吗?
答:是的,你可以将ens3修改为任何你想要的名字,你需要确保这个名字在你的系统中是唯一的,并且不会引起冲突,你也需要更新所有引用到这个网卡名称的地方。
问题二:我使用的是其他的Linux发行版,我应该如何修改网卡名称?
答:不同的Linux发行版可能会有不同的网络配置方式,你可以在系统的文档或者社区中找到相关的信息,如果你无法找到答案,你也可以尝试搜索你的发行版和"修改网卡名称"这两个关键词,你可能会找到一些有用的资源。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/259953.html